Riverside takes silk

18 March 2004


Riverside Plastics has spent £180 000 on its first four-colour silk-screen press from Omso Novax, effectively increasing bottle decorating capacity at its Pontypridd plant in Wales by 50%.

"The new four-colour capability will enable us to decorate with greater flexibility and cope with customers' demand peaks and troughs more quickly," says sales and marketing director Graham McKenzie.

"The press is capable of giving a more pleasing finish and coping with more complex designs. Most of our bottles are designed for highly visible toiletry applications where, literally, the bottle is the brand."

The spend was supported by the Welsh Assembly Government.
